Wiring questions

Bought an EZ wire kit. When those of you that rewired their trucks, did you use you original light switch? Is the voltage drop only for the gauges on the dash, or is it also for the dash lights?

I rewired my 1960 F100 with a GM style, universal wire kit from Speedway. I then used the light switch provided in the kit and retrofitted the Ford **** to it. The kit allowed for the floor mounted dimmer. I also incorporated all new universal gauges and a headlight relay kit into the upgrade.
